Operating the Trackpad

When you switch to Trackpad mode, the device's touch
panel display functions as a trackpad.
When you touch the trackpad with your finger, a pointer
is displayed on the screen and you can move the pointer
to operate the device.
oTap
Move the pointer to an icon or
display item, and then tap the
trackpad. This launches applications,
selects items, and so on.
oDrag
Touch the track pad for about one
second to select the icon or display
item, and then drag your finger on
the trackpad to move it. This moves
icons, scrolls or changes the screen,
and so on.
oFlick
Swipe your finger with a dragging
motion, or swipe the trackpad.
oPinch out
Enlarges the size of the screen by
moving two fingers apart.
oPinch in
Reduces the size of the screen by
moving two fingers closer together.
